Additional Information If you wish to contact a union representative, you can reach Per Igglund (Akademikerna) [email protected], Rickard Martinsson (Unionen) [email protected], or Rebecka Lundell (IF Metall) [email protected] About Perstorp Perstorp believes in improving everyday life so it becomes safer, more comfortable, and more environmentally friendly for billions of people around the world. As a world-leading specialty chemicals company, our innovations provide essential properties to a wide range of products used every day, everywhere. You will find us in everything from your car and mobile phone to wind power plants and local dairy farms. Simply put, we work to make good products even better, with a clear sustainability agenda. Perstorp was founded in 1881, and our innovative products and solutions are built on more than 140 years of experience and represent a complete range of solutions within organic chemistry, process technology, and application development. Perstorp has approximately 1,500 employees and manufacturing facilities in Asia, Europe, and North America. Perstorp Site, located in southern Sweden, is one of the largest manufacturing facilities in the Perstorp Group and has been in operation since 1881. Base and specialty polyols, formates, organic acids, and formalin are the main products manufactured at Perstorp. Read more at www.perstorp.com

Description The primary mission of the Employment Unit is to actively work to make more residents self-sufficient while helping local companies find the right competence. Through coordinated efforts, residents without employment are supported in strengthening their position on the labor market, and ultimately become self-supporting through work or studies. The Employment Unit (AME) offers various labor market initiatives such as internships, individual guidance, group guidance, and matching with both public and private employers. Collaboration is of utmost importance to our operations. Especially with other departments in the municipality, but also with the Public Employment Service, the Social Insurance Agency, healthcare, and the 11 municipalities within the Helsingborg Family network. Projects are also carried out through FINSAM NNV Scania. Job Responsibilities We are now seeking an Employment Consultant to join our team with a main focus on group and individual guidance. The position encompasses all work within the operation with the aim of mapping and investigating the individual's prerequisites for employment, and through guidance and intervention coordination supporting the individual toward sustainable establishment on the labor market. A major focus is on work with clients referred from social services who receive financial assistance.
